Abstract

The utility model relates to a catheter fixing bracket for anesthesia department, which comprises a U-shaped bracket, a screw rod I is arranged on the horizontal part of the U-shaped bracket in a penetrating and rotating way, a chute is arranged at the top end of the U-shaped bracket, a limiting plate is fixedly arranged at the middle position of the inner wall of the chute, a plurality of sliders are arranged in the chute, a screw rod II is arranged on the inner wall of one side of the chute in a rotating way, the top end of each slider is fixedly connected with a vertical plate, an elastic clamping plate is fixedly arranged at one side adjacent to the vertical plate, an air bag is fixedly arranged on the inner wall of the elastic clamping plate, an inflation tube is fixedly arranged at one side of the vertical plate adjacent to the air bag, the bottom end of the screw rod I is arranged below the U-shaped bracket and is fixedly connected with a knob I, the utility model has simple structure and convenient use, can effectively clamp and fix the, and simultaneously avoids the damage of the catheter during the fixation.

Detailed Description
As shown in fig. 1-3, a department of anesthesia catheter fixing support, including U type support 1, run through on the 1 horizontal part of U type support that is located the below and rotate and be equipped with screw rod one 2, spout 3 has been seted up on the top of U type support 1, the fixed limiting plate 4 that is equipped with of intermediate position department of 3 inner walls of spout, be equipped with a plurality of sliders 5 in the spout 3, it is equipped with screw rod two 6 to rotate on the inner wall of one side of spout 3, the equal fixedly connected with riser 7 in top of slider 5, the adjacent one side of riser 7 is all fixed and is equipped with elastic splint 8, all be fixed on elastic splint 8's the inner wall and be equipped with gasbag 9, gasbag 9 is close to the equal fixed gas tube.
As shown in fig. 1 and 3, the bottom end of the first screw rod 2 of the embodiment is located below the U-shaped support 1 and is fixedly connected with a first knob 11, the top end of the first screw rod 2 is located between the horizontal portions of the U-shaped support 1 and is rotatably connected with a clamping block 12, a first threaded hole 13 matched with the first screw rod 2 is arranged at the bottom end of the U-shaped support 1 in a penetrating manner, the first screw rod 2 is driven to rotate through the first rotary knob 11, so that the first screw rod 2 pushes the clamping block 12 to vertically move up and down, and the U-shaped support 1 is fixed at a proper position through the clamping block 12.
As shown in fig. 1 and 2, the 5 symmetric distribution of slider of this embodiment is in the both sides of limiting plate 4, slider 5 is T type structure and slider 5 and 3 sliding connection of spout with spout 3, it is equipped with two 14 with two 6 assorted screw holes to all run through on the slider 5, be located and be equipped with opposite direction's screw thread on the two 6 screws of limiting plate 4 both sides, slider 5 is run through to the other end of two 6 screws, limiting plate 4, U type support 1 extends to U type support 1 outside and fixedly connected with knob two 15, through rotatory knob two 15, make two 15 drive two 6 rotations of screws of knob, thereby make two 6 of screws drive slider 5 carry out the ascending relative movement or the dorsad movement of horizontal direction in spout 3, thereby make slider 5 drive riser 7 carry out the ascending relative movement or the dorsad movement of horizontal direction.
As shown in fig. 1, the other end of the inflation tube 10 of this embodiment extends to one side of the vertical plate 7 away from the elastic splint 8 through the adjacent elastic splint 8 and the vertical plate 7, one side of the inflation tube 10 away from the elastic splint 8 is fixedly connected with an elastic thread 16, the other end of the elastic thread 16 is fixedly connected with a plug 17, the air bag 9 can be inflated through the inflation tube 10, and after the inflation is finished, the plug 17 can be used to block the inflation tube 10, so as to prevent air leakage.
Preferably, the inflation opening of the inflation tube 10 may be provided with a valve, which is more convenient for inflation.
Preferably, the upper end of the clamping block 12 is provided with an anti-skid rubber pad, which can further enhance the friction force between the clamping block 12 and the clamping object.
